Wayne J.G. Hellstrom is affiliated with Tulane University in the United States and has contributed extensively to the field of medical research, focusing primarily on areas related to sexual function and dysfunction, hormonal and reproductive studies, as well as urological disorders and treatments.

The scientist's work spans multiple subfields within medicine, including psychiatry and mental health, surgery, urology, endocrinology, diabetes and metabolism, and molecular biology. The main field of study is medicine, with a significant number of publications in this area.

Their research covers a variety of main topics, including:

  • Sexual function and dysfunction studies
  • Hormonal and reproductive studies
  • Genital health and disease
  • Urinary bladder and prostate research
  • Sexual differentiation and disorders
  • Sexuality, behavior, and technology
  • Urological disorders and treatments
